This week, we speak to James Sullivan. James is a fellow podcaster and -more importantly- a fellow fan of Ursula K. Le Guin's Earthsea series. So these books form the through-line for a wide ranging discussion on the state of modern philosophy, theories of mind, the role of fantasy fiction and what might be called subversive, anarcho-pacifist self-transformation. Guinness World Record-setting triathlete James Lawrence has accomplished feats many once called impossible. His ability to push his body past the point of physical limitations helped him complete 50 Ironman triathlons in 50 days. Show Notes James has an interview with Lamar Duke. Lamar is a State Missionary and Church Planting Strategist for the Alabama Baptist State Board of Mission. He and James meet two years ago, as James was assessed to be a church planter in Alabama after arriving as the pastor of a recent church plant. In the podcast they discuss the importance of church planting.
